I have a new 80 GB HDD and my Bios does not support the HDD.
I need an update for my Bios which support 80 GB HDDs.

I mean I have an 1 MB Bios

Any Data:

MY mainboard: NMC/Enmic 5vMX

Program: Unicore BIOS Wizard Version 3.2
Program: eSupport.com BIOS Detect v1.1 June 4, 2003
BIOS Date: 07/06/99
BIOS Type: Award Modular BIOS v4.51PG
BIOS ID: 07/06/1999-MVP3-596-W877-2A5LENMDC-00
OEM Sign-On: NMC 07/06/1999 For Apollo MVP3 AGP/PCIset
Chipset: VIA 82C597 rev 4
Superio: Winbond 877TF (use 87h) rev 0 found at port 3F0h

http://www.enmic.de/default.php?pg=products&pid=102

Looks like the new BIOS is 2Mbit. If you have a 1Mbit chip, you'll need to: a) order a new pre-flashed chip, or b) patch and reflash your current BIOS.
Flash your BIOS at your own risk.
